如何自制出题软件

时间:2025-01-25 08:50:04 主机游戏

自制出题软件可以通过以下步骤实现:

选择工具或平台

可以选择现有的在线答题小程序平台,如龙艺秀答题小程序平台,注册并登录后创建新的答题小程序项目。

也可以使用开源的答题系统框架,如Python和Django或JavaScript和React,进行自定义开发。

收集和整理题目

收集题目和答案,可以通过教科书、在线资源或其他来源复制和粘贴。

设计数据库结构,创建一个数据库来存储题库的题目和答案。

设计用户界面

使用编程语言和框架开发用户界面,确保界面设计简洁、美观,用户友好。

在后台管理系统中,可以创建题目并按照不同分类组织题目,例如选择题、填空题等。

实现出题功能

在答题小程序中,设置一个管理后台,用于出题。

制定题目,包括题干、选项、答案等,确保题目内容准确、清晰。

可以实现题目分类和难度设置,让用户根据自己的兴趣和能力选择相应的题目。

连接数据库与后端

将用户界面和数据库连接起来,通过编写后端代码,处理用户界面的请求,并从数据库中检索题目和答案信息。

实现答题逻辑

编写代码来实现答题逻辑,包括显示题目、验证用户提交的答案是否正确,并根据结果提供反馈等功能。

可以使用编程语言的条件语句和循环来处理答题逻辑。

添加额外功能

根据需要,添加额外功能,例如用户注册和登录系统、保存用户的答题记录和成绩、提供统计信息和报告等。

测试和优化

在完成开发之后,进行系统测试以确保答题软件的功能正常运行。

修复可能存在的错误和漏洞,并进行性能调优,以提供更好的用户体验和响应速度。

发布和更新

将答题软件部署到服务器或云平台上,作为一个可供用户访问和使用的在线服务。

根据用户反馈进行更新和改进,不断优化软件功能和用户体验。

通过以上步骤,你可以自制一个功能完善的出题软件,满足个人或组织的需求。